New Concept Art Leak Reveals the Scale and Atmosphere of Playground Games’ Fable

​The long-running silence surrounding Playground Games’ reboot of Fable has been punctured by a massive dump of concept art, offering the most detailed look yet at the developer’s vision for Albion. A total of 29 leaked images have surfaced online, circulating through gaming communities and social media, providing a glimpse into the sprawling open world, architectural design, and environmental tone of the upcoming fantasy RPG. This leak represents the most significant information drop since the title’s formal announcement in 2020.

​The leaked portfolio emphasizes a scale far beyond the claustrophobic corridors of the original trilogy. While Lionhead’s classic titles were beloved for their charm, they were often limited by the hardware of their time, resulting in segmented zones. These new illustrations suggest a seamless, massive open world that maintains the series’ quintessential British whimsy while introducing a grittier, more immersive level of detail. From sweeping vistas of rolling hills to densely packed medieval townships, the art implies a world that is meant to be traversed rather than merely visited.

​Beyond the outdoor environments, the leak places a heavy emphasis on “spooky dungeons” and cavernous underground structures. Several images depict damp, atmospheric ruins lit by flickering torches and bioluminescent flora, hinting at a return to the series’ more macabre roots. These interior shots suggest that exploration won’t just be limited to the surface of Albion; players can expect a significant amount of verticality and subterranean danger, likely housing the mythical creatures and ancient secrets that have defined the franchise for decades.

​For fans who have spent the last four years dissecting every frame of the sparse trailers, these 29 images provide much-needed context for the project’s direction. While concept art is rarely a one-to-one representation of the final product, the consistency in lighting and art direction seen here suggests that Playground Games is leaning into a high-fantasy aesthetic that respects the legacy of Fable while utilizing the power of modern hardware. With a 2025 release window currently targeted, this leak serves as a reminder that Albion is being rebuilt with a depth and scope previously unseen in the series.
